CA Cannabis Companies With 20+ Employees Must Certify They Have “Labor Peace”

As of January 1, 2020, licensed cannabis companies in California with 20 or more employees will have 60 days to certify that they’ve entered into a “labor peace agreement” with a “bona fide labor organization.” Otherwise, they can lose their...
